Output 0d2e4c5f7a423a7cac894153c037693dea4e3f4ab38806ecfe5a3848d7a2557f:0

value
1085166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c052927b682e77696e6ee02ee6cb46c351da28fd OP_EQUAL
address
3KDvabHUVWyj8QXAB149vrAXR24g57CP2v
transaction
0d2e4c5f7a423a7cac894153c037693dea4e3f4ab38806ecfe5a3848d7a2557f
confirmations
502981
spent
true